    Smile cambridge audio 640c version2 vs Arcam cd73t

    Hi,
    I'm wondering has anyone compared the Arcam cd73t with the Cambridge audio 640c version 2. I compared the CA with the Rotel 1072, the rotel seemed bland the Marantz cd 6000ose it tended to be bright, the Marantz cd7300 was warm however the timing seemed a little slow. The NAD c542 was nice and musical in the midrange however it did not have the large soundstage or the detail of the CA v 2. The CA v1 is certaintly not as good as the CA v2, the CA v2 its more musical, detailed, better bass and soundstaging. However the CA v2 can tend to be a little cold and clinical sometimes. So Im wondering whether the Arcam cd73t is better overall sound than the CA. Any input would be appreciated

    I did compare the version 1 to the Arcam and ended up purchasing the Arcam.I thought it was worth the price difference.I since have heard the version 2 briefly and it is better for sure but i did not have an Arcam to compare.Tough call,it's probably 85 percent of the Arcam for 2/3 the price.Either way you should be happy.
